Project Overview
We’re proud to have been a collaborative contributor to the transformation of the Mercantile Hotel Dublin, a project that merges historical charm with modern sophistication.
Led by the talented interior design team at Millimetre Design, the refurbishment of the Mercantile Hotel was inspired by 19th-century commerce and travel. The result is a captivating interior that honours Dublin’s rich heritage while offering a luxurious, contemporary experience for today’s hotel guest.
Dlight worked closely with the design team to bring their vision to life, supplying bespoke and high-performance lighting solutions throughout the hotel. Our tailored approach enhances the ambience, elevates guest comfort and highlights the distinctive character of each space.
Each guest room has been curated as a stylish sanctuary in the heart of the city. Bespoke headboard wall lights in brushed brass with frosted rods and an integrated light switch at the base offers a soft, ambient glow.
A matching desk lamp ensures a cohesive look. Proled Flex Strip lighting in very warm white (2400K) is discreetly mounted behind headboards, adding a welcoming atmosphere.
Sleek, steel-framed bathroom doors with frosted glass, supplied by our sister company Porta Steel Doors, further enhance the rooms’ refined aesthetic.
In the corridors, to support the hotel’s timeless aesthetic and functional needs, we selected Dimora adjustable downlights in black by Karizma Luce, offering versatile and focused lighting. The restricted ceiling depth was a key factor in specifying this model, as it has a minimal installation depth of just 64mm. Recessed Flex Strips by Proled were housed in M-Line Drywall Linear profiles and finished in a bespoke RAL 5008, colour matched to the ceiling for a seamless integration.
For safe navigation and aesthetic consistency, corridors and stairwells were fitted with Eclipse marker lights from Flos in a sleek deep anthracite finish, along with Proled Flex Strip seamlessly integrated into the handrails for added safety and elegance.
